An alternative to either ICMP or UDP echo requests is used by TCP Traceroute in that it uses TCP SYN packets which are better able to traverse modern firewalls. The MS Windows tracert command uses ICMP echo request datagrams instead of UDP datagrams as probes.

Now Ciscos implementation of traceroute also uses a sequence of UDP datagrams each with incrementing TTLTime To Live values to an invalid port number at the remote host. The Tracert diagnostic command determines the route to a destination entered by sending ICMP echo packets using the Internet control message protocol known as ICMP to the host destination. By default Windows tracert uses ICMP and both Mac OS X and Linux traceroute use UDP.

Reference article for tracert which determines the path taken to a destination by sending Internet Control Message Protocol ICMP echo requests or ICMPv6 messages to the destination with incrementally increasing time to Live TTL field values. When you execute the traceroute command ICMP Internet Control Message Protocol is used to transmit packets to the destination with a Time to Live TTL value of 1 and this increases for each hop.
